About the Role

\n

At Acacia, we specialize in treating some of the most challenging cases of clinical depression using FDA-cleared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ation (TMS) and Spravato (esketamine), proven treatments that are changing lives. Our Treatment Technicians are the front line of that care: you're the person patients see every day, and your presence matters.

\n


\n

You'll work under the clinical supervision of our board-certified treatment physicians and become a certified Clinical Treatment Technician through our comprehensive in-house training program.

\n


\n

What You'll Do

\n

    \n
  • Administer TMS treatments as prescribed by physicians, ensuring accurate setup and patient comfort throughout each session
  • \n

  • Monitor treatment sessions and troubleshoot equipment issues (coil contact, stimulator settings, patient positioning)
  • \n

  • Support Spravato treatment sessions, including patient monitoring and accurate clinical documentation
  • \n

  • Maintain accurate records of treatment data and patient appointment information in our systems
  • \n

  • Distribute and assist patients in completing daily and weekly psychiatric rating scales to track progress
  • \n

  • Build genuine rapport with patients, providing empathetic support throughout their treatment journey
  • \n

  • Present patient updates collaborate with physicians, therapists, care coordinators, and admin staff
  • \n

  • Identify and promptly escalate urgent or emergency situations to clinical staff
